Shure MoveMic could revolutionize audio for outdoor content creation

Shure just announced its new MoveMic‚ the company's smallest dual-channel‚ direct-to-phone wireless lavalier solution. Shure calls this microphone the best-sounding option in the business‚ crafted for content creators‚ videographers‚ and mobile journalists. The company wants to create a new standard for broadcast-quality wireless audio with "unparalleled clarity and reliability." Shure MoveMic weighs 8.2g and is virtually invisible when worn‚ which helps for discreet mobile audio capture. It offers seamless connectivity to smartphones via the MOTIV apps and universal compatibility with cameras‚ computers‚ and more. Image source: Shure More impressively‚ Shure says you can get up to eight hours of straight recording‚ with a total of 24 hours when you charge the microphone in its USB-C charging case – just like AirPods. For the company‚ "MoveMic isn't just another microphone; it's a revolution in portable audio‚ designed to make high-quality recording accessible anywhere‚ anytime." Still‚ it's important to note that to take full advantage of this device‚ it's needed to use Shure MOTIV's video app for "lightning-fast setup time." Image source: Shure In addition‚ Shure promises IPX4-rated to withstand rain‚ spills‚ and splashes. With that‚ TikToker‚ interviewers‚ and anyone in between will be able to record audio and video in a professional way. While Apple itself is already recording its keynotes with the iPhone 15 Pro‚ this is just another wake-up call for content creators also to be mindful of their audio‚ as it helps distinguish professional content from just good content. Shure is already selling the MoveMic in three different options. Users can get just one microphone‚ two for a better interviewing-like experience‚ and a complete kit with a receiver to ensure both audio channels sound perfect. MoveMic One is available for $249‚ MoveMic Two for $349‚ and the complete kit with a receiver costs $499. BGR will let you know more about this product as we get a chance to review it in the future. Apple releases iOS 17.4 with 11 new key features‚ including EU iPhone sideloading

After over a month of beta testing‚ iOS 17.4 is finally available to iPhone users. With that‚ people can experience a new security update for stolen iPhones‚ Apple Music tweaks‚ and exclusive features for European users. European users get these exclusive new features With iOS 17.4‚ European iPhone users can download alternative app stores‚ choose third-party payments‚ and even their default browser. Here’s what we know: Marketplaces – or alternative app stores: Users in the EU can choose to download apps in alternative app stores as long as they meet Apple’s criteria for customer experience‚ support‚ and fraud prevention‚ among other changes. Default browser options: EU users can choose a new default browser from a list of the most downloaded browsers on iOS devices just after they update to iOS 17.4. NFC third-party access: Banks and third-party payment services can be offered for European iPhones. Web apps are back: It's almost not a feature. When Apple started testing iOS 17.4‚ the company said it was removing web apps for European users. By the end of the beta cycle‚ Cupertino said it won't remove this feature‚ so nothing is changing. iOS 17.4 features everyone is getting Image source: José Adorno for BGR With iOS 17.4‚ developers can try everything Apple is planning to release next week‚ which includes: Gaming app changes: Users can now take advantage of streaming gaming apps‚ such as GeForce NOW. These developers can offer games inside their own apps. Messaging with Siri: Siri can read incoming messages in multiple languages‚ including Spanish‚ Portuguese‚ French‚ German‚ and more. New emojis: Over 28 new emojis are available with iOS 17.4. You can discover them here. Stolen Device Protection changes: Apple has added an option that a double authentication can always be required instead of only unfamiliar locations. AirPods on Android: When your AirPods are being used on an Android device or Windows PC‚ there’s a new notification on your iPhone so you can switch the connection back to it iPhone 15 battery lasts longer: Apple says that the iPhone 15 can hold at least 1‚000 complete cycles with up to 80% of total battery life‚ compared to 500 cycles of its predecessors. In addition‚ there’s a new Battery setting that shows the cycle count of your iPhone‚ when the battery was manufactured‚ and when it was first used. New iMessage protocol: iMessage is also being upgraded with iOS 17.4 with a new post-quantum cryptographic protocol that improves end-to-end secure messaging. You can learn more about it here. iOS 17.4 iPhone compatibility Image source: José Adorno for BGR iOS 17.4 is compatible with the following devices: iPhone XR‚ XS‚ and XS Max iPhone 11 iPhone 11 Pro and 11 Pro Max iPhone SE (2nd gen) iPhone 12 mini and iPhone 12 iPhone 12 Pro and iPhone 12 Pro Max iPhone 13 mini and iPhone 13 iPhone 13 Pro and iPhone 13 Pro Max iPhone SE (3rd gen) iPhone 14 and iPhone 14 Plus iPhone 14 Pro and iPhone 14 Pro Max iPhone 15 and iPhone 15 Plus iPhone 15 Pro and iPhone 15 Pro Max Below‚ you can learn more about iOS 17‚ including existing and upcoming features. iPadOS 17.4 now available with new emoji‚ Podcasts transcripts‚ and other 8 features

After a month of beta testing‚ iPadOS 17.4 is now available to iPad users. This update has few more features than iPadOS 17.3‚ even though it lacks important changes available with iOS 17.4‚ such as iPhone sideloading. Unlike the iPhone update‚ Apple's iPad models won't fall into the Digital Markets Act legislation‚ which means iPad European users won't be able to download third-party app stores‚ use third-party wallets‚ and so on. That said‚ here are the main iPadOS 17.4 features available now: New emoji: New mushroom‚ phoenix‚ lime‚ broken chain‚ and shaking heads emoji are available in the emoji keyboard in addition to 18 people and body emoji with the option to face them in either direction Apple Podcasts Transcripts:  Transcripts let you follow an episode with text that highlights in sync with the audio in English‚ Spanish‚ French‚ and German Accessibility podcast features: Episode text can be read in full‚ searched for a word or phrase‚ tapped to play from a specific point‚ and used with accessibility features such as Text Size‚ Increase Contrast‚ and VoiceOver Image source: José Adorno for BGR Apple Music tweaks:  Music recognition lets you add songs you have identified to your Apple Music Playlists and Library with iPadOS 17.4 Messages changes: Business updates you opt-in to keep you informed of order status‚ flight notifications‚ fraud alerts‚ or other transactions from trusted businesses in Messages for Business Apple Cash: Apple Cash virtual card numbers enable you to pay with Apple Cash at merchants that don't yet accept Apple Pay by typing in your number from Wallet or using Safari AutoFill Home tab: Apple Music and Podcasts’ Listen Now tab is now called Home. New iMessage protocol: iMessage is also being upgraded with iPadOS 17.4 with a new post-quantum cryptographic protocol that improves end-to-end secure messaging. You can learn more about it here. In addition‚ iPadOS 17.4 fixes an issue where contact pictures are blank in Find My‚ and Safari Favorites Bar adds an option to show only icons for websites.
